Correct. The difference in weight between a 16inch track and a 21inch track is a full ton. Thats an additional ton that the drive wheel at the front has to haul around to get the tank to go to the same speed. Plus, your hinges are longer, and each hinge has an amount of resistance in it as well. So, it actually made a lot of sense to go with the narrower track. In hindsight, again, perhaps not the best decision. So, the solution was the easy 8 suspension, the horizontal value, which had been tested earlier in the heavier tanks, so again, this isnt a new idea. They actually tried to hold a seri...
